1. The Berkeley High Girls Volleyball team (20-9;14-0 ACCAL) went
undefeated in league play to win their seventh straight
Alameda-Contra Costa Athletic League championship and the leagues
automatic berth in the North Coast Section division 1 playoffs.
Berkeley will make its seventh consecutive appearance in NCS playoffs
when it faces 7th seed Granada High School at home in Donahue Gym on
Tuesday, November 14th at 7:00 pm.  Admission: $8 - adults, $5-
students/children/seniors.  Congratulations to Coach Brenda Bertram
and her team!
